Arsenal has emerged as a potential suitor for French midfielder Adrien Rabiot, who recently became a free agent after his contract with Juventus expired.

The Gunners join a host of top clubs, including Liverpool and Manchester United, vying for the 29-year-old’s signature.

Adrien Rabiot, a versatile midfielder known for his technical skills and physical presence, opted against renewing his contract with Juventus despite a lucrative offer that included a significant salary increase and the captain’s armband. His desire for a new challenge, preferably in a different league, has fuelled speculation about his next destination.

Reports from Italy suggest that Rabiot’s mother and agent, Veronique, has initiated contact with several Premier League clubs, including Arsenal. The Gunners, who are seeking to strengthen their midfield options, view Rabiot as a potentially valuable addition to their squad.

Rabiot’s availability as a free agent makes him an attractive proposition for Arsenal, as they would not need to pay a transfer fee to acquire his services. However, the Gunners will face stiff competition from other clubs, both in England and abroad.

Napoli, in Serie A, has also expressed interest in Rabiot, but the midfielder’s preference for playing in the Champions League could make a move to Naples less appealing as they did not qualify for Europe at all due to finishing 10th. AC Milan is another potential suitor, but Rabiot’s desire for a change of scenery might rule them out as well.

Arsenal’s interest in Rabiot comes amidst a period of transition for the club’s midfield with the Gunners actively seeking reinforcements in that area. Rabiot’s experience, technical ability, and physicality could make him a valuable asset for Mikel Arteta‘s side.

The coming days are expected to be crucial in determining Rabiot’s future. While the midfielder has no shortage of options, his desire for a new challenge and his agent’s reported preference for the Premier League could give Arsenal a slight advantage in the race for his signature.
